**Ticket: SQUINT-482 — Scanner env misconfigured on staging**

Hey new folks, welcome to the Squintle team! Our typo-squatting package scanner has been silently skipping the registry mirror on staging because someone copied the prod env file without updating it. The scan depth and mirror host are now fixed, but the file is still missing the one thing that actually lets it authenticate. To close this out, open the staging .env and add the registry auth token on the next line.

secret setting of fawig-tawip: RELAY_SECRET3=e04

Capacity note for the Hollis ingestion handlers: cold starts dominate p99 latency whenever traffic dips below roughly two requests per minute per region. We keep a small warm pool and pre-initialize the parser during init rather than first invocation. Before changing pool sizes, check the Fennmark dashboard for overnight troughs. The warm-pool and timeout constants currently in production follow.

tuning table, hahig-kaduf:
RATE_LIMITS = {
    "quenwyn": 5,
    "ralwyn": 1,
    "ulaael": 10,
    "ralath": 1,
}

Key ceremony checklist — item 7 (Vantrel Systems, Project Larkspine)

Confirm schema migrations run expand-contract only. No destructive DDL during the ceremony window. Verify dual-write shims are active on the Orlo cluster before flipping reads. Rollback script must be rehearsed on staging first; zero downtime is the hard requirement. If the migration stalls, halt the ceremony and unseal the backup signer. Use the passphrase recorded below.

strongbox words: druiel-frador-brieth-druys-fenys-zorwyn-zorael

## Changelog — PedalShift 1.9

Renamed `REBALANCE_API_PASS` to `PEDALSHIFT_DISPATCH_SECRET` for consistency with the dispatch service naming at Corrow Mobility. The bike-share rebalancing tool now fails fast on the old name. Reviewer, verify the migration script rewrites existing env files and that the new secret entry appears directly below this line.

vault entry, tajof-kagaf: ARCHIVE_KEY3=e5a